River Wellness Spa
Located in Nyack, just 3 miles from Grand View-On-Hudson, this Hudson-view sanctuary specializes in holistic treatments using locally sourced botanicals. The serene, light-filled space features private river-view treatment rooms and a signature Himalayan salt therapy lounge. Known for personalized wellness journeys that blend modern techniques with ancient traditions.